• darthelmet@lemmy.world
    link
    fedilink
    arrow-up
    5
    ·
    2 months ago

    It’s a little unclear to me how recent this was. If I changed my passwords like a few weeks ago am I fine? They mention the investigation has been since the start of the year so I assume the password leak was from before that?